West Bay residents are fed up with their estate being used as a car park

Story and photos by Idris Martin.

Local residents who live on a previously quiet estate in West Bay are up in arms about their lives being blighted by visitors who have been using Buttercup Way and Bramble Drive as car parks since Dorset County Council raised the parking charges in the area and have erected a sign to voice their feelings.

One resident who declined to be named or photographed said: “On weekends and bank holidays, our estate resembles a supermarket car park with vehicles coming and going all the time, and we are getting fed up with it.

“It all started when the County Council raised the car parking charges in the town. Before then we used to get some visitor parking, but now it has got out of hand.”

It should be noted that Dorset Council are reducing the charges at the nearby West Bay Road car park on a trial basis. See this article.
